**Release checklist — Scanwright plugin API v4**

Before submitting your barcode scanner integration, verify that your plugin handles both interleaved and standard symbologies, degrades gracefully when the Scanwright bridge is offline, and never blocks the main capture thread for more than 50ms. Confirm your manifest declares the `scanner.read` capability explicitly. Once validation passes in the Haverton sandbox, note the build token below for your submission record.

build token for tajeg-bajep: htk14_409ba9df6b8acb

Hi team,

Before I hand off the 3.2 release, please note the humidity sensor drift reported on Verdana controllers in the Elmbrook trial site. Drift exceeds 4% after roughly ten days of continuous operation; firmware 3.2.1 adds an automatic recalibration cycle every 72 hours. Support should advise growers to install 3.2.1 and trigger a manual recalibration once. The hotfix bundle must be verified before distribution, so I'm including the signing key used for the 3.2.1 packages below.

release key, fahof-yagap: bky3_m5d

## Changelog — Tumblekey 2.8

Quick heads-up for support: we renamed the locker access setting. The old LAUNDRY_PIN_SECRET name confused everyone since the new flow uses rotating codes, not PINs, so residents scanning into a Tumblekey locker now go through the code service instead. If a customer's site fails after upgrading, it's almost always the missing renamed variable. Have them open their env file and add the new line setting the secret:

secret setting of fawig-tawip: RELAY_SECRET3=e04

Health checks on the Maribel cluster started failing after Tuesday's deploy. The Quillgate load balancer probes /healthz every five seconds, but the new Orrin service takes eight seconds to warm up, so nodes get marked unhealthy and drained before they finish booting. Fix is to raise the probe grace period to thirty seconds in the balancer config and redeploy. I've verified this on staging; all nodes now pass three consecutive probes. For your records, the staging run that confirmed the fix is below.

trace token, bawep-fahof: htk6_262092